With mixed emotions we are letting you know that Lanie Damon retired on April 1st—her last day with Georgia Tech was March 31st.

Lanie has worked in career management and development for more than 20 years, counseling adults and students in their career decision making and career transition. She has worked with Georgia Tech undergraduate students since 2009.

Her knowledge and expertise have been invaluable and helped guide thousands of students in their career decision-making process. She puts compassion and caring in everything she does, and students, as well as campus partners, speak highly of her. She established many meaningful partnerships campus-wide and developed programming that will carry on beyond her years at Georgia Tech.
